Abstract
The invention relates to a magnetic disc for track adjustment and amplitude control having at least one control track with magnetic control signals, this track being arranged in the central region of the recording area, and the control signals consisting of two different signals. The invention also relates to the geometric arrangement of the control signals in the track, their number, their amplitude, their frequency and their duration.
